The Miami Dolphins announced on Sunday that the team has reached an agreement with LB Cameron Wake. The Dolphins sack leader in 2011 agreed to a 4-year, $49 million dollar deal. Reportedly, $20 million is guaranteed. Wake was going to earn $615,000 for the 2012 season before his contract was extended. The defender skipped a voluntary workout last month and had threatened a protracted holdout prior to reaching a new deal.
Wake, 30, has played for the Miami Dolphins for three seasons after playing in the Canadian Football League. During his tenure with the Dolphins, Wake has recorded 122 tackles, 28 sacks and four forced fumbles.
